Peaceful Elections Held in Kalol Taluka

Kalol: The elections for 24 gram panchayats in Kalol Taluka were held today in a peaceful atmosphere. Out of 26 gram panchayats, 2 became samaras, allowing the elections to proceed smoothly. Voting took place in various villages, including Delol, Jhankharipura, Varwala, Zherna Muvada, Ambala, Khandewal, Nesda, Derol Station, Devpura, Dev Chotiya, Fatepuri, Alwa (Jhilya), Ghoda, Himatpura, Madhavas, and Barola.

A total of 28 polling stations were set up, with 7 identified as sensitive. The police arranged security under the supervision of the Halol DySP. This included 1 police inspector, 2 police sub-inspectors, 35 assistant sub-inspectors/head constables, and 52 home guards. Voters showed great enthusiasm and actively participated in the voting process.

Kalol Taluka is an important region in Gujarat’s Panchmahal district. The main town of the taluka is Kalol. The literacy rate here is 67.22%. The geographical coordinates of Kalol are 22.37° N latitude and 73.22° E longitude. Major rivers in the area include Goma, Karda, Ruparel, and Meshri. The main crops cultivated are maize, bajra, tuvar, and dangar.
